HAAMHAAM
HAAM octopus mascot

Interaction Design

Interaction Design for Clear, Reliable User Experiences

I design interaction systems that help users understand what to do next, complete tasks with confidence, and trust the product over time.

Core Interaction Design Focus

  • Flow design for onboarding, conversion, and retention.
  • State modeling: loading, error, empty, success, and edge-case behavior.
  • Prototyping and validation before expensive implementation.
  • Design-engineering handoff that preserves behavior quality in production.

How My Work Relates to Interaction Design

WiFi.ee

Built cross-platform interactions from web purchase to mobile usage management, focused on consistency and low-friction user decisions.

Elsa Figueira

Structured narrative and content interactions for a social-impact campaign so users could move through sensitive topics with clarity and context.

Green Filter Chrome Extension

Designed in-flow prompts to support decisions at the exact moment users evaluated products and prices during browsing.

Ziran Taiwan

Improved interaction clarity in brand and product communication flows so users could understand offerings faster and with less cognitive load.

FAQ: Interaction Design Expertise

What kind of interaction design projects do you take on?

I work on web apps, product interfaces, and interactive storytelling experiences where flows, state transitions, and behavior quality directly affect outcomes.

Can you handle both interaction design and implementation?

Yes. I bridge design and engineering, so interaction decisions are validated in real interfaces and shipped with production constraints in mind.

How do you ensure interaction quality after launch?

I use analytics, usability feedback, and iteration loops to refine interactions based on real user behavior rather than assumptions.

Discuss Your Product

If you need interaction design expertise tied to real shipping experience, we should talk.